JFC (UK) recalls S&B Golden Curry Medium Hot Sauce Mix because of undeclared allergens
JFC (UK) Ltd is recalling S&B Golden Curry Medium Hot Sauce Mix because it contains celery and mustard which are not mentioned on the label. This means the product is a possible health risk for anyone with an allergy to celery and/or mustard.
Product details
S&B Golden Curry Medium Hot Sauce Mix | |
---|---|
Pack size | 1 kg |
Best before | 22 December 2020, 16 March 2021, 07 May 2021, 23 May 2021, 12 June 2021, 10 July 2021 |
Allergens | Celery, Mustard |
Risk statement
Allergen(s): Celery and mustard
This product contains celery and mustard making it a possible health risk for anyone with an allergy to celery and/or mustard.

About allergy alerts
Sometimes there will be a problem with a food product that means it should not be sold. Then it might be 'withdrawn' (taken off the shelves) or 'recalled' (when customers are asked to return the product). Sometimes foods have to be withdrawn or recalled if there is a risk to consumers because the allergy labelling is missing or incorrect or if there is any other food allergy risk. When there is a food allergy risk, the FSA will issue an Allergy Alert.
